Ordinals
beta
Sat 1297090439733183
decimal
308836.439733183
degree
0°98836′388″439733183‴
percentile
61.76621148380872%
name
eqvvefmejly
cycle
0
epoch
1
period
153
block
308836
offset
439733183
timestamp
2014-07-02 04:55:49 UTC
rarity
common
prev
next